    5. Bumble – A Female-Friendly Tinder Alternative

    bubmle-app-logo

    Bumble is known as a female-friendly app like Tinder, but with one big difference — women make the first move. After matching, only women can send the first message within 24 hours, or else the match disappears. This helps reduce unwanted messages and spam.

    The app was created by Whitney Wolfe Herd, a former Tinder co-founder who wanted to make dating safer and more respectful for women. Bumble is one of the best apps like Tinder that is free to use, with extra premium features if you want.

    Besides dating, Bumble also offers “Bumble BFF” for making friends and “Bumble Bizz” for professional networking. So, it’s great if you want to meet new people without pressure to date.

    A cool feature is the 24-hour time limit to respond, which keeps things moving fast and helps avoid awkward pauses.

    6. OkCupid – A Popular and Free Alternative to Tinder

    okcupid-app-logo

    OkCupid has been around since 2004 and started as a free dating app. The creators, who come from Harvard, made sure it would stay free to use. It’s one of the best apps like Tinder because of its smart matching system.

    OkCupid asks you many personal questions to understand your personality and values. Then, it uses these answers to find the best matches for you, based on real compatibility.

    You can message people even before matching, which is different from many other apps.

    8. Coffee Meets Bagel – A Top Quality App Like Tinder

    Coffee Meets Bagel (CMB) is one of the best dating apps like Tinder that focuses on giving you quality matches, not just a lot of profiles. Created by three women, it’s designed to make dating more fun and successful for both men and women.

    A popular feature called #LadiesChoice gives women the power to choose from up to 21 matches, or “Bagels,” each day. Women decide who to like or pass, and only when they accept a match can men view their profiles and start talking.

    12. Badoo – A Popular Tinder Alternative

    badoo-app-logo

    Badoo started as a website and later became a dating app similar to Tinder, where you swipe to find matches. The app feels familiar and easy to use for anyone who’s used Tinder before.

    It was created in 2006 by Andrey Andreev, the same person who later founded Bumble, another well-known Tinder alternative. Badoo is especially popular in South America and Europe. Bumble was launched because Badoo couldn’t grow much in the U.S. market.

    13. Tantan – Popular Tinder Alternative from the East

    tantan-app-logo

    Tantan was founded in 2014 as a Tinder-like app focused on casual dating. It quickly became popular, especially in China, and uses an algorithm that matches people based on mutual likes and interests.

    In 2022, Tantan made over $200 million from nearly 2 million paying users. It’s one of the top dating apps like Tinder in the Chinese market.

    18. EliteSingles – Best App Like Tinder for Career-Driven People

    elitesingles-spp-logo

    EliteSingles is a top dating app for smart, career-focused individuals. Over 85% of its users hold a college degree, making it popular among professionals looking for partners who share similar lifestyle goals and values.

    The app uses a detailed personality test based on the Five Factor Model to understand your traits, preferences, and beliefs. This helps provide highly compatible matches, simplifying your search for a meaningful relationship.

    20. Thursday – Meet New People Every Week on Thursday!

    thursday-app-logo

    Thursday is a unique dating app like Tinder that emphasizes spontaneity and real-life connections. It’s designed for people who want to move beyond endless online chatting and focus on meeting face-to-face.

    The app’s motto, “Thursdays are reserved for dates only,” reflects its goal of fostering authentic relationships through scheduled, in-person meetups. You can only use the app actively on Thursdays, encouraging users to log in, match, and arrange dates on that specific day.
